Kékéli Efficient power plant
In June 2019, the first stone was laid for the future power station of Kékéli (Kékéli meaning "daybreak" in the Mina language). The plant was expected to supply sufficient electricity to more than 250,000 Togolese homes.

"Kékéli Efficient Power" power plant
The KEKELI project consists of the design, financing, construction and operation over a 25-year period of a combined cycle thermal power plant with a capacity of 65 MW in the area of the Autonomous Port of Lomé.

Which country has signed a 65 MW electrical plant concession agreement?
On the 23rd October 2018, the Republic of Togo and the Eranove group signed a concession agreement for a 65 MW electrical plant. The electricity production concession agreement concerns the design, financing, construction, commissioning, operation and maintenance of an electrical plant located in the Port of Lomé area.
Why did the Togolese authorities implement an emergency procedure?
Aware of the major challenges relating to maintaining the supply / demand balance on the Togolese market, the Togolese authorities wished to implement an emergency procedure in order to rapidly increase the supply of electricity production in Togo.
